The website Tornatic.com raises several red flags that are commonly associated with online scams: 1. Unrealistic Discounts: Offering high-end products at heavily discounted prices is a common tactic used by scam websites to lure in unsuspecting customers. In this case, the prices for leather jackets and other items seem too good to be true. 2. Limited Product Range: The website's focus on a specific type of product, such as leather jackets, can be a sign of a scam. Legitimate online stores typically offer a wider range of products. 3. Lack of Contact Information: The absence of a physical address, phone number, or other verifiable contact details is a major red flag. It makes it difficult for customers to reach the company if they encounter issues with their orders. 4. Poor Website Design and Content: The website's design and content appear unprofessional and lack the polish typically seen in legitimate online stores. 5. Lack of Customer Reviews: While the website includes a section for testimonials, the absence of independent customer reviews on third-party platforms is suspicious. It's common for scam websites to fabricate positive reviews. 6. Domain Age: The fact that the domain is relatively new (2 months and 15 days) is another red flag. Many scam websites are short-lived, and their domains are often abandoned after they've defrauded enough customers. 7. Payment Methods: Be cautious if the website only accepts less secure payment methods, such as wire transfers or cryptocurrency. Legitimate online stores typically offer a variety of secure payment options. 8. Copied Content: If the website's content, including product descriptions and About Us pages, appears to be copied from other sources, it's a strong indicator of a scam. 9. Lack of Security Measures: Ensure that the website uses secure connections (https://) and has a valid SSL certificate. However, even if these security measures are in place, they don't guarantee the legitimacy of the site. 10. Trust Seals and Logos: Some scam websites display fake trust seals and logos to appear more legitimate. Always verify the authenticity of these seals by clicking on them. Given these red flags, it's advisable to exercise extreme caution when considering making a purchase from Tornatic.com. Conduct thorough research, look for independent reviews, and consider shopping from more established and reputable online stores."
